如何在运行时配置和使用UART1和UART2

56个职位/ 0个新职位
最后发表
LC_Dialog
离线
最后看到:1个月1个星期前
工作人员
加入:2016-09-19 23:20
你好潘文凯,

你好潘文凯,

我不确定我是否正确理解了这个问题。

如果FW成功加载到系统ram中,系统将正常工作,用户可以连接到应用程序。否则,将无法连接设备。

最好的

信用证

kqtrinh
离线
最后看到:4年3天前
加入:2016-08-24 00:17
尽管董事会已经解散了

尽管董事会启动并运行,应用程序连接到就好,有时候我还需要从应用程序重设董事会,因为UART1和UART2线路上的附加设备挂出于某种原因需要重置,重新下载自己的弗兰克-威廉姆斯。因此,一个软件重置命令从手机应用程序将实现这使所有设备回到功能状态。没有这个软复位命令,一旦停止工作,就没有办法将它们全部恢复到工作状态。

谢谢,
——潘文凯

LC_Dialog
离线
最后看到:1个月1个星期前
工作人员
加入:2016-09-19 23:20
你好潘文凯,

你好潘文凯,

如果您确实想要重置,您有几个选项,但这一个应该可以完成工作。使用“NVIC_SystemReset()”复位MCU。

如果你想重置FW,你可以使用这个“platform_reset()”。

最好的

信用证

kqtrinh
离线
最后看到:4年3天前
加入:2016-08-24 00:17
软件重置怎么样

一个类似于重置按钮的软件重置怎么样。我需要DA FW从闪存重新下载到RAM并重新运行。platform_reset()会这样做吗?

谢谢,
——潘文凯

LC_Dialog
离线
最后看到:1个月1个星期前
工作人员
加入:2016-09-19 23:20
请使用“NVIC_SystemReset

请使用“NVIC_SystemReset()”.这将重置单片机和重新加载软件。

最好的

信用证

页面

主题锁定